What Social science research assistants Do
Assist social scientists in laboratory, survey, and other social science research. May help prepare findings for publication and assist in laboratory analysis, quality control, or data management. Excludes Teaching Assistants, Postsecondary.
Social science research assistant Salaries
- 2020 employment: 40,400
- May 2021 median annual wage: $49,720
Job Outlook for Social science research assistants
Projected employment change, 2020-30:
- Number of new jobs: 3,400
- Growth rate: 8 percent (As fast as average)
How to Become a Social science research assistant
Education and training:
- Typical entry-level education: Bachelor's degree
- Work experience in a related occupation: None
- Typical on-the-job training: None
